Minors narrowly
beaten by Atticall
Glasdrumman
minors were the visitors on
Wednesday night to neighbours
Atticall in what turned out to be a
most entertaining match with a very
high standard of skill and
commitment being displayed by both
teams. Glasdrumman opened the
scoring when Andrew Doran got on the
end of a high dropping to finish it
to the net in the first minute and
this was quickly followed by a point
from Connaire Harrison. Atticall
responded with three points in a
three minute spell before Connaire
Harrison added his second point of
the game. Again two quick points by
Atticall were answered by an Andrew
Doran point in the fifteenth minute.
Again Atticall responded with two
points before Connaire Harrison
added another to his personal tally.
A minute later Atticall pulled
another point back and then disaster
struck in the form of an Atticall
goal. However Glasdrumman hit back
quickly with two points from
Connaire Harrison in a two minute
spell but Atticall finished the half
the stronger with an unanswered goal
and three points to leave the
halftime score Atticall 2-11
Glasdrumman 1-6. Atticall further
extended their lead with a first
minute point which Conairre Harrison
cancelled out a minute later. Again
Atticall responded with a point and
again Connaire Harrison added
another to his personal tally. Five
minutes later Atticall got another
point and this time the response
came in the form of a Glasdrumman
goal by Mark Doran. Glasdrumman
started to believe they could win
the match and substitute Sean
Cunningham forced a point blank save
by the Atticall keeper to prevent a
second goal as he somehow managed to
steer the ball over the bar. Despite
incessant pressure by Glasdrumman
the Atticall defence held out
conceding a single point to Connaire
Harrison as Glasdrumman pushed hard
to save the game leaving the final
score Atticall 2-14 Glasdrumman
2-10.
